5302 products
Filter
5302 products
Quick filters
Quick filters
Products
30th Birthdy Cushion
20% off
30th Birthdy Cushion Him
20% off
40th Birthday Cushion Her
20% off
40th Birthday Cushion Him
20% off
50th Birthday Cushion Him
20% off
60th Birthday Cushion Her
20% off
60th Birthday Cushion Him
20% off
70th Birthday Cushion Her
20% off
80th Birthday Cushion Her
20% off
80th Birthday Cushion Him
20% off
90th Birthday Cushion Her
20% off
90th Birthday Cushion Him
20% off
100th Birthday Cushion Her
20% off
100th Birthday Cushion Him
20% off
18th Birthday Cushion Her
20% off
21st Birthday Cushion Her
20% off
New Baby Highland Cow Cushion
Sale price £22.40
Regular price £28
20% off
Viewed 60 of 5302 products